Is Your Neck Pain Not Going Away?

Occasional neck stiffness after sleeping awkwardly or spending too much time at a desk is common. However, when neck pain persists for weeks or months, interferes with daily activities, or begins radiating into the shoulders or arms, it may indicate an underlying condition that requires specialized treatment.

Chronic neck pain affects millions of adults each year and is one of the leading reasons patients seek medical care. Stem Cell Therapy – Consumer Alert

The current onslaught of various medical and peripheral medical professionals selling a cure-all for knee and joint pain through “stem cell” injections is luring pain suffering patients eager to avoid surgery to plunk down $5,000 – $10,000 cash for a quick cure.

Stem cell therapy is not currently covered by insurance. Seminars heavily promoted on social media encourage pain sufferers to attend, sign up and prepay for the consultation and initial treatment.

Martin Glowacki, M.D., Board Certified Anesthesiologist and Pain Management specialist, warns patients to beware and be forewarned.

Stem Cell Therapy for Pain

The buzzword in modern medicine, and particularly in orthopedics and pain, is stem cell therapy. Stem cells are ‘early’ cells that can grow, differentiate, and assist other building cells and healing substances into the area of the body where regeneration is needed.
